Good news! With Resolution No. 80-2020 issued by the Inter-Agency Task Force on Emerging Infectious Diseases (IATF-EID), the government has expanded the categories of foreigners who can be allowed entry into the country.

These are those with visas issued under: 1) EO 226 or the Omnibus Investments Code, as amended, 2) RA 8756 (foreign personnel of regional or area headquarters of multinational companies, their respective spouses, and unmarried children under 21 years of age), 3) 47(a)2 visas issued by the Department of Justice, and 4) those with visas issued by the Aurora Pacific Economic Zone and Freeport Authority and Subic Bay Metropolitan Authority. Entry is subject to the conditions provided here.
